What aspect of safety is emphasized by the CMS?

The emphasis on safety within the CMS focuses on safety protocols and compliance, which are essential for ensuring a safe work environment in construction. This includes a comprehensive understanding of regulations and guidelines that govern safety practices on job sites. By prioritizing safety protocols, contractors are trained to recognize potential hazards, implement preventive measures, and adhere to legal and industry standards. This helps to minimize accidents, injuries, and liabilities, thus fostering a culture of safety that is vital for workers' well-being and project success.

While aspects like employee training, site cleanliness, and emergency response are crucial components of a broader safety strategy, safety protocols and compliance provide the foundational framework that guides all other safety measures. Proper compliance ensures that contractors not only create a safer workplace but also protect themselves from potential legal repercussions associated with non-compliance.
